palatines (2) |
rear of the hard palate (roof of mouth), floor of the nasal cavity |
|
zygomatics (2) |
cheek bones. lateral walls of the orbits. Together with the temporal bone forms the zygomatic arch. allows muscles to chew |
|
lacrimals (2) |
forms inside edge of orbits. Have a tiny opening for lacrimal glands (tear ducts). help to drain water from the eyes and can make tears sometimes. |
|
nasal (2) |
make bridge of nose, size of little finger |
|
vomer |
thin, flat bone that runs down the middle of the nasal cavity. behind the septum (wall in the middle) |
|
mandible |
lower jaw that holds your teeth. *only movable bone in the skull* |
|
mental foramen |
2 small holes at the front of the mandible which allow blood vessels and nerve to reach front of chin without being in danger |
|
zygomatic arch |
zygomatics with the temporal bone form this arch |
|
maxilla (2) |
upper jaw that holds upper teeth. Forms the anterior roof of mouth. May not fuse together, causing a cleft palate. people have maxilla sinuses under the eyes |
|
what bones may not fuse together correctly, thus forming a cleft palate? |
maxillas |
|
the hyoid bone |
*the only bone that doesn't touch/articulate with another bone*. Tongue attaches here, serves as a movable base for the tongue. |
|
nasal concha (2) |
bones in nose that warm up the air |
